1. Cleanser – A Fresh Start, Every Day
Your skin collects more grime than you think, especially when you’re outdoors all day. A gentle but effective cleanser helps remove sweat, sunscreen, and environmental pollutants. Opt for a travel-sized gel or cream cleanser suitable for your skin type—something that won’t strip your skin of moisture but leaves it feeling fresh.
Pro tip: Micellar water is a great multitasker for minimalists—cleanser, toner, and makeup remover in one.
2. Toner – Balance & Refresh
After cleansing, a toner helps restore your skin’s natural pH levels and preps it for the next steps in your routine. Choose a hydrating toner with ingredients like rose water, chamomile, or witch hazel to calm and refresh your skin, especially after sun exposure.
3. SPF Protection – Non-Negotiable
If you pack nothing else—pack sunscreen. Daily SPF is a must, even when it’s cloudy. UV rays can cause long-term damage, speed up aging, and trigger hyperpigmentation. Look for broad-spectrum protection with at least SPF 30, and reapply every two hours, especially after swimming or sweating.
Bonus: A tinted SPF or sunscreen mist is perfect for quick touch-ups without ruining your makeup.

4. Aloe Vera Gel – The Skin Soother
A holiday hero for a reason, aloe vera gel is your go-to remedy for sunburn, insect bites, or just general skin irritation. It cools, calms, and hydrates—making it a must-have in your beach bag or daypack.
Hot tip: Pop it in the fridge for an extra soothing post-sun treatment.
5. Moisturiser – Hydration is Key
From long-haul flights to dry, salty air, your skin can quickly become dehydrated. A lightweight, non-comedogenic moisturiser locks in hydration without clogging pores. Look for formulas enriched with hyaluronic acid or ceramides to keep your skin plump and happy.
6. Lip Balm with SPF – Don’t Forget Your Lips
Your lips are one of the most delicate areas and often the most neglected. Choose a lip balm that offers both hydration and sun protection. A tinted version can even double as a touch of color for daytime looks.
7. Face Mist – Refresh Anytime
A hydrating face mist can be a lifesaver on hot travel days. Use it to refresh your skin, set your makeup, or just enjoy a moment of cool relief during a packed sightseeing schedule.
8. Multi-Purpose Balm or Oil – One Product, Many Uses
From dry cuticles to flyaway hairs or rough heels, a multi-purpose balm or oil is a compact solution for many beauty concerns. Think coconut oil, shea butter balm, or even a nourishing face oil that can also tame frizz and add glow.

Final Tips:
Go travel-size: Decant your favourite products or pick up travel minis to save space.
Keep it simple: Don’t pack your entire skincare shelf—just the essentials that truly serve your skin.
Mind the climate: Hot and humid? Go lighter. Cold and dry? Pack extra hydration.
